Puzzle games often involve a static set of challenges that don't adapt to the player. With PLASM AI, puzzle games could introduce AI-driven components that change and adapt based on the player's problem-solving approaches. This could make puzzles more engaging and replayable, providing a new layer of depth to a casual genre.
